Intelligent broadcast system
technical field:
The utility model relates to a kind of intelligent broadcast system, is a kind of novel intelligent broadcast system utilizing the Internet and wireless communication technique transmission of digital voice signal and Word message.
background technology:
At present, the existing broadcast of China is divided into two large classes by communication means, i.e. radio broadcasting and wired broadcasting.Along with the development of electronic technology, intelligent wireless broadcast is used widely, but its shortcoming is also very outstanding, is first the transmitter and the transmitting antenna that need to install high cost; Secondly be exactly the regulation according to China's Radio Management Regulation, the distribution of RF resources, transmitting power and use are restricted, transmitting power can not be done greatly, communication distance is limited, is not suitable for the networking of region large area subregion, Word message is propagated, in many ways accesses the working application in Broadcast Control and county, small towns, village; Therefore, really can not to realize arbitrarily, momentarily subregion and grouping Broadcast Control, each partition packet different programme content of broadcasting at one time as required can not be realized; Really can not realize long-range adjustment grouping or sectorization broadcast.

Management work station, Platform Server, higher level's work station or mobile phone terminal adopt the Internet or 4G network control and transmit word audio data, again by intelligent broadcast machine through AP/WIFI Internet Transmission to terminal equipment, solve that wireless broadcast transmission cost is high, group divided freely subregion inconvenient, in many ways difficult, the frequency resource of Broadcast Control access use restricted problem.
Transfer files generally comprises audio-frequency unit and text information parts.The audio program source that audio-frequency unit provides needs to send for the utility model, the source of audio file has following several: (1) higher level's audio file or audio stream data are sent to intelligent broadcast machine by software platform through the Internet or 4G communication network; (2) by phone audio signal that intelligent broadcast machine microphone or CDMA/GSM module directly receive; (3) local audio file, as the audio file in audio file, USB flash disk or TF card that higher level issues; (4) the local broadcast station program received by intelligent broadcast machine and word synthetic speech.Text information parts be transmitted as miscellaneous function of the present utility model, the source of text message has two kinds: (1) higher level's text is sent to intelligent broadcast machine by software platform through the Internet or 4G communication network; (2) text message sent by APP of cell-phone customer terminal.
Realize Long-distance Control intelligent broadcast machine automatic switching every day by software programming, play on time, divide into groups to play, software platform arranges timing and grouping playlist as required, enables system automatically complete according to the design of people the broadcasting tasks that platform sends, intelligent broadcast machine receives, intelligent broadcast machine sends again, broadcast terminal receives; Secondly, intelligent broadcast machine, according to the fixed time airplay list of software set, opens or cuts out broadcast terminal equipment, LED display by WIFI automatically, carry out voice broadcast service, or Word message is issued, and does not need manual operation, realize the functions such as unit, grouping or unified broadcasting.
Intelligent broadcast machine integrates the multi-functional comprehensive intelligent device such as reception, transmission, control, intercommunication, warning, videoconference machine, wireless transparent transmission based on the communication transfer technology such as internet computer network, 4G communication network, WIFI, AP.
(1) remote data packets is passed through after internet interface or AP/WIFI interface are received by single-chip microcomputer (CPU MCU), and first MCU judges type of data packet, and type of data packet is divided into mandatory class packet, audio related data bag and text class packet.Instruction class packet directly performs or directly sends to through WIFI receiving terminal and performs through intelligent broadcast machine; Audio related data bag is divided into again audio file data bag and audio stream media data packet, and audio file class data are write in FLASH memory cell by MCU and store, timing automatic playing function after realizing; The buffer unit temporal cache that audio stream is write in FLASH memory cell by MCU (avoids line-hit, ensure Continuous Play), and then send through WIFI after being read by MCU, if realize intercommunication function, then directly deliver to audio coding decoding chip by MCU and carry out D/A decoding process, pass to digital power amplifier after dissection process and carry out audio frequency amplification; Then data cube computation is set up by 4G network when network line disconnects or be unstable.
(2) audio signal gathered by microphone passes to MCU after audio coding decoding chip A/D encodes, and is sent to WIFI unit, then sends through external antenna after MCU process.
(3) the remote phone call-in message received by CDMA/GSM module is directly sent to MCU, first MCU determines whether the incoming call of legitimate phone number, secondly judge that whether the operating state of speech amplifier is idle, if be judged as the incoming call of legitimate phone number and equipment is idle holding state, then instruction CDMA/GSM module answers the audio signal gathering incoming call with audio coding decoding chip, after MCU reading process, be sent to WIFI unit, then send through external antenna; If MCU judgment device in working order, then transfer the prompting message stored in speech chip and remind phone call-in operation person to the input of the audio frequency of CDMA/GSM module; If MCU is judged as the incoming call of non-legally telephone number, then directly hang up.
(4) local file, as the audio file stored in flash or USB flash disk, is directly sent to WIFI unit after being read, then sends through external antenna by MCU.
(5) when wanting timing or manual switchover program of radio station, first pass to FM receiving element by MCU reading start-up command and frequency instruction, FM receiving element is sent to MCU after the radio station audio signal received being passed to the decoding of audio coding decoding chip, after MCU process, be sent to WIFI unit, then send through external antenna.
(6) intercommunication function: the long-range audio-frequency information transmitted is through CDMA/GSM module or network interface access MCU, pass to after passing to the decoding of audio coding decoding chip again after signal amplifies by digital power amplifier and promote sound horn, sound through microphone reception is passed to after audio coding decoding chip is encoded and is passed to MCU, then sends through CDMA/GSM module or network interface after MCU packing process.
(7) wireless transparent transmission function: the Word message that software platform is sent is sent to remote LED screen by wireless transparent transmission unit and carries out screen display after MCU process, and scope of design is in 2Km.
Terminating machine: receive the data message transmitted by WIFI, is divided into mandatory and non-mandatory (audio frequency, text etc.) two class signal, and mandatory signal is then directly delivered to MCU and performed, as Auto Power On or shutdown etc.; Non-mandatory signal, after the decoding of audio coding decoding chip, is sent to digital power amplifier unit and carries out exporting to audio amplifier again or loudspeaker are play after amplifications processes to audio signal.

Program source of the present utility model and control command are undertaken editing and recording and controlling by Broadcast Control software platform, then by internet or 4G Internet Transmission to intelligent broadcast machine, intelligent broadcast machine carries out work automatically according to the instruction transmitted and content.The control command that intelligent broadcast machine reception higher level is transmitted and voice messaging (or Word message), by network interface or CDMA/GSM network insertion, after the process of intelligent broadcast machine, be sent to indoor voice terminal machine through WIFI antenna again or be sent to outdoor receiver through wireless transparent transmission antenna.
When needs intercommunication or when externally propagandaing directed to communicate, press " function " button a, the page can be selected by Presentation Function in LCD display 11, cursor is replaced " intercommunication/notice " function with " upwards/increase " button b or " downwards/minimizing " button c, press " confirmation " button e again, intelligent broadcast machine then switches to talkback mode.Pin " pressing speech " button g to loquitur facing to the microphone on microphone socket 16.Unclamping " pressing speech " button g then stops sound sending and be switched to the state of answering, and then can be heard the sound of the other side by loudspeaker.After intercommunication terminates, press " automatic reception " pattern that the Back button d then returns acquiescence.
When needs carry out videoconference, press " function " button a, with " upwards/increase " button b or " downwards/minimizing " button c, cursor is replaced " videoconference " function, press " confirmation " button e again, intelligent broadcast machine then switches to conference call mode, and at this moment the machine is linked together by internet or 4G network with the videoconference machine in other place.When needing speech, pin " pressing speech " button g and loquitur facing to microphone, unclamp " pressing speech " button g and then can only listen strange land speech amplifier speech by loudspeaker.After meeting adjourned, press " automatic reception " pattern that the Back button d then returns acquiescence.
If run into emergency need report to the police time, press " pushing for emergency " button f and just local information can be sent to public security organ's alarm station by internet or 4G network, alarm station just can the unit of display alarm and address information, and the both sides that report to the police and receive a crime report can speech talkback.
When local program source manually play by needs, USB flash disk can be inserted USB socket 10, press " function " button a, " local broadcasting " function is selected with " upwards/increase " button b or " downwards/minimizing " button c, found in USB flash disk by " upwards/increase " button b or " downwards/minimizing " button c on the file needing to play again, press " confirmation " button e and can start to play.Press the Back button d then to terminate to play and " automatic reception " pattern returning to acquiescence.
When higher level or the corresponding levels (this locality) need to issue Word message, Broadcast Control software platform editor content to be released is accessed by computer client or APP cell-phone customer terminal, the word content editted is passed to intelligent broadcast machine by software platform, and intelligent broadcast machine sends outdoor receiver to by wireless transparent transmission unit 12 or long-range LED screen shows.
